How much does it cost to rent an apartment in McClure?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
McClure Studio Apartments | $464 | $420 | $625 |
McClure 1 Bedroom Apartments | $729 | $200 | $1,575 |
McClure 2 Bedroom Apartments | $692 | $390 | $1,350 |
McClure 3 Bedroom Apartments | $868 | $361 | $2,240 |
McClure 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,289 | $295 | $2,000 |
